Answer:

Neuroimmune disease (disorder, syndrome, or condition) is an umbrella term for a group of certain diseases involving dysfunction of both the immune system and the nervous system. It can "Sometimes" be cured.

What is fear of darkness called ?​
Andreyy89

Answer:

Nyctophobia

Explanation:

Nyctophobia is known as the fear of darkness
